As for the "Parting Glass" lyrics, it seems that they first appeared in print around the time of the American Revolutionary War (in the late 1700s), and the song was soon after included in a collection of "Scots Songs." "The Parting Glass" is one of the most popular Irish folk songs (though there is some debate about whether the song is originally Irish or Scottish). It’s thought to have been a popular New Year’s Eve song in both Ireland and Scotland before it was superseded by Auld Lang Syne. The Parting Glass is a great example of that special quality found in the best farewell songs – being able to combine joy and sorrow in a way that is both sad yet uplifting at the same time.
